Hi, I am Todd Kurland. For the past 4 years I’ve been following Caldwell Esselstyn’s diet for a healthy heart, outlined in his studies and his book ‘Prevent and Reverse Heart Disease’. It’s a super-healthy and protective vegan, no oil diet. And I’ve thoroughly enjoyed the peace of mind and continued good health that it affords.
That said, and pardoning the pun, eating healthy isn’t for the faint of heart. It’s one thing to make healthy meals. It’s another to make every meal healthy.
Thankfully, while I’m not a chef, I am an engineer. And, at least in my case, it’s taken an engineer’s approach to this diet to help me sustain it.
One of the first challenges I had was learning how to take this diet on the road. Whether that meant getting together with friends for an evening, or going out to dinner. Going on a business trip or a family vacation to London for a week. Surviving a 4 day bicycle trip, or a 9 mile, all-day hike in the White Mountains. Or just taking lunch to work.
Over the years, I’ve developed some routines. And I hope to share some of those tips and ideas to help others maintain the healthy diets we all aspire to. For those times when we need to find a way to live our lives and stay on the diet, when it seems impossible to do both.
